Authorization Criteria in Andalusia

In Andalusia, the regulation of photovoltaic installers is primarily governed by the Electrotechnical Regulation for Low Voltage (REBT) and the guidelines of the Ministry of Industry, Energy and Mines.

Unlike what some generic AI assistants suggest, a training course is not enough. For an installation to be legalizable (and therefore eligible for grants and surplus compensation), it must be executed and certified by an authorized Low Voltage Installation Company.

Who can legally install?

  • Installer Professional: Must possess academic qualifications (Engineering, Vocational Training) or a specific Professional Certificate.
  • Authorised company: Check the applicable status and category in the public Integrated Industrial Register and the relevant administrative documents. Insurance requirements depend on the applicable category and current rules.

Official Certification Hierarchy

To operate in the Andalusian market, professionals must prove their competence through one of these official channels recognized by the Ministry of Industry and the Junta de Andalucía.

🎓

Technical & Industrial Engineering

Some projects require a competent technical professional to prepare documents or direct work. Professional scope depends on qualifications, statutory competences and the specific project; unlimited authority should not be inferred.

📜

Vocational Training & Prof. Certificates

Vocational Training degrees (Intermediate or Advanced) in Renewable Energies or Electricity. They include specific modules in "Assembly and Maintenance of Solar Photovoltaic Installations" (Code ENAE0108).

Low-voltage installation company

The Specialist Category is imperative for generating installations (photovoltaic). This authorization allows for the issuance of the Electrical Installation Certificate (CIE), indispensable for surplus compensation contracts and grid access.

How to verify an installer in Andalusia?

Check authorisation through the public Integrated Industrial Register lookup and request a current official verification mechanism for the responsible professional where relevant.
